A subtype of childhood acute lymphoblastic leukaemia with poor outcome: genome-wide classification study (BCR-ABL1-like ALL)
Gene expression profiling identified a group of childhood leukaemias that look like Philadelphia-positive disease without the fusion gene, later called Ph-like or BCR-ABL1-like ALL, with a high relapse rate and frequent IKZF1 deletions.
Overview
Genome-wide expression classification of 190 childhood B-ALL cases identifying a novel subtype in about 15 percent of B-other cases with a signature resembling BCR-ABL1-positive ALL, frequent IKZF1 deletions, and poor five-year disease-free survival (about 60 percent) validated in independent cohorts.

Authors
Den Boer ML, van Slegtenhorst M, De Menezes RX, et al.
Published
The Lancet Oncology, 2009
Findings
- BCR-ABL1-like subtype in about 15 percent of B-other childhood ALL.
- Five-year disease-free survival about 60 percent, similar to BCR-ABL1-positive ALL.
What it means
This discovery, made simultaneously with the American Children's Oncology Group finding, created the Ph-like ALL category now screened for in high-risk protocols.
Caveats
- Discovery study without kinase lesion characterisation, which came with later sequencing.
